2.5 td running rough at idle
« on: 03 March 2012, 19:29:21 »

I have a 2.5 td with 170000 on the clock . Just before Xmas it started running rough at idle. As soon as throttle is opened it runs fine. The problem can come and go intermittently. I have followed old thread advice and filled fuel filter with Diesel Magic twice. It has improved a little but not cured. Is it worth repeating the Diesel Magic treatment or could there be another solution?

Re: 2.5 td running rough at idle
« Reply #4 on: 28 March 2012, 10:03:24 »

In case anyone else gets this problem, it has cleared now without repeating diesel magic trick but after using a few more tanks of regular non supermarket diesel. This is despite a diesel "expert" saying I would need a new pump at far more than the car is worth. So it looks likely that it was dirt in the injection pump caused by extended (10 months) running on 100% Bio Diesel, perhaps not surprising as it is recycled cooking oil!  I won't risk using it again.
